- Shaydeknight2025年10月17日Conclave is an amazing film, it's nearly a thriller disguised as a procedural. The pageantry, the ritual, the weight of tradition ia all woven together to create a story that captivates from beginning to end. The cast is extraordinary. Stanley Tucci, John Lithgow, Isabella Rossellini, Chiwetel Ejiofor, Sergio Tedesco, and Carlos Diehz all deliver layered, compelling performances, but it is, of course, the ever-godlike Ralph Fiennes who anchors the film with quiet gravity. What struck me most was how deftly the film revealed the three sides of these men. First, in the deliberation chamber, robed, solemn, and composed as they debate and vote under the watchful eye of history. Then, as ordinary men, eating together, scheming, forming alliances and rivalries in a stark, almost cafeteria-like dining hall. That setting, simple and utilitarian, feels exactly right. For all the church’s grandeur, its inner spaces are often hyper-functional, almost ascetic. Finally, we see them in their monastic cells at night: alone, stripped of ceremony, each wrestling with his conscience. It’s rare to see a film without true villains, just men who are flawed, ambitious, idealistic, sometimes deceitful, and entirely human. A note on the ending: it has divided audiences, and some have dismissed it as needlessly “woke.” I disagree. I genuinely despise forced modern messaging, but the conclusion of this film felt coherent and earned within the scope of the world it creates. It doesn’t preach, it simply resolves in fashion that is different. It stays true to the themes of conscience, faith, and the burden of leadership that run throughout the story. In the end, to me, Conclave represents a beautiful metaphor for life itself: our rituals, our compromises, our solitude, our surprises, and our struggle to act rightly when no one is watching.
- Varun2024年12月22日I am an absolute sucker for movies that involve faith and politics and this one is a banger! The power games are very interesting to watch unfold, and they aren’t just detached events but they go hand in hand with the characters’ own development, mainly Lawrence who is played superbly by Ralph Fiennes. His performance perfectly captures each moment of trepidation and the slow hike to moral fortitude. I really loved some of the speeches too, it definitely makes you confront your own faith and what behaviours it invokes in you. The weak point of the movie is that a few events felt a bit improbable and manufactured to take the plot in a different direction, it didn’t feel fully earned and organic but I still don’t think it detracts from the overarching story. And I have to give huge props to the crucial score, it absolutely delivers in enhancing the tension, conundrums and conspiratorial vibes. The cinematography is also great, with some really good framing and even the blander colour palettes of the vestments and environments have a nice contrast that shines through. A lot of the twists and revelations were fantastic and I was thrilled with every second of this movie.
